AbstractPresented to the first session of the advisory committee on Regional Co-operation in Education in Asia and Oceania, this report summarizes the preparatory studies and reflections on the scope and design of the Asian Programme of Educational Innovation for Development (APEID) future programs, as discussed by a group in Bangkok in April, 1980. Objectives of the study group included: (1) to develop guidelines and methods of operation for the evaluation of the second cycle of APEID; (2) to suggest mechanisms, methods, and approaches to be used for developing the scope and design of the third cycle; and (3) to identify new thrusts and concerns emerging in the region and suggest studies and activities which could be included in the third-cycle work plan of APEID. The report of the meeting, along with modifications, contains the development of guidelines, a discussion on the renewal of institutional mechanisms and methods of work, the preliminary framework of the scope and design of the third cycle, and preparatory activities for elaborating the scope and design of the third cycle. The body of the report contains footnoted comments and observations of the advisory committee. Annexes include the agenda, address of welcome by the Assistant Director-General, list of participants and names of group members. (JD)
